Output d961393320189046ecd106ceabe1d978a3b2df882ed190f4950a4ebecc0ee2a5:1

value
383542
script pubkey
OP_0 OP_PUSHBYTES_20 86500f58a5f40c9303dc1566ca99a2dc5b6fccec
address
bc1qsegq7k997sxfxq7uz4nv4xdzm3dkln8vph4qm7
transaction
d961393320189046ecd106ceabe1d978a3b2df882ed190f4950a4ebecc0ee2a5
confirmations
178815
spent
true